Hi SwimPV70,

Welcome to TRF

Do you have any more information on that watch, post up some more photos of the case back.

I agree with Steve here, the hands are way too short and Blaine is spot on with the crown. the only time we do see similar is when a Tudor Day Date has a Rolex dial or a re-done Tudor dial with the Rolex name and Coronet.
